Gotta tell ya, 2 things come to mind

Sometimes Guitars are shipped tuned down half a step, or just looser
The dealer may also have used stiffer, larger gauge strings

A stiffer/larger guage string will put more tension on, and add some bow to the neck

Could try putting the strings the CS uses, think its D'darrio
and trying tuning down half a step, Jimi/Stevie style

see if returns the Mojo
